首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何阻止NGINX通过URL的标识部分发送?

要阻止NGINX通过URL的标识部分发送,可以通过配置NGINX的location指令来实现。具体步骤如下:

  1. 打开NGINX的配置文件,一般位于/etc/nginx/nginx.conf或者/etc/nginx/conf.d/default.conf。
  2. 在配置文件中找到对应的server块,该块定义了NGINX的监听端口和域名等信息。
  3. 在server块内部,找到对应的location块,该块定义了URL的匹配规则和处理方式。
  4. 在location块内部,添加以下配置指令来阻止NGINX通过URL的标识部分发送:
  5. 在location块内部,添加以下配置指令来阻止NGINX通过URL的标识部分发送:
  6. 上述配置指令使用正则表达式匹配URL中的文件扩展名,如果匹配成功,则返回403 Forbidden错误。
  7. 保存配置文件并重启NGINX服务,使配置生效。

这样配置后,当有请求访问URL中包含.php、.jsp、.asp、.aspx、.cgi等文件扩展名时,NGINX会返回403 Forbidden错误,从而阻止通过URL的标识部分发送。

NGINX是一款高性能的开源Web服务器和反向代理服务器,具有轻量级、高并发处理能力和低内存消耗等优势。它广泛应用于互联网领域,特别适用于静态资源的快速响应和动态请求的负载均衡。腾讯云提供了云服务器CVM、负载均衡CLB等产品,可以与NGINX配合使用,提供稳定可靠的云计算服务。

更多关于NGINX的信息和腾讯云相关产品介绍,请参考以下链接: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券